Hey, CoCo...here's a low-carb-legal salad that no one even knows it's "Diet" food. I don't have the actual carb counts on it, but as you can see it's all lettuce-salad ingredients so even Atkins-induction-legal. Just be sure to use real mayonaise and not Miracle Whip or any other fake mayo "salad dressing" that's full of sugar. Of course it's not low-fat, so it's not Stillman's...but it won't trigger the carb cravings.
Here's the recipe: 7 layer Salad 1 cucumber, sliced thin 1 head lettuce, broken in bite-size pieces 1 bunch of green onions, cleaned & chopped, ( or 1 white or yellow onion, small, chopped) 1 small red & 1 small yellow pepper, sliced (or 1 large green bell pepper, sliced) 1 cup Celery, sliced small 1 head broccoli, chopped into small pieces, uncooked 1 32 oz jar Hellmann's mayonnaise, (enough to cover top of layered salad) 1/2 of 8 oz bag shredded sharp cheddar cheese (or shredded four cheese Mexican cheese if you want the "bite") Fried bacon or ready-made real bacon bits, for topping, about 2 tbspl crumbled or bits In a large clear salad bowl or large rectangular clear cake pan, layer lettuce, celery, pepper, onion, cucumber, and chopped broccoli on top of each other. Add Hellmann's mayonnaise over ingredients to seal. Sprinkle with shredded sharp cheddar or 4 cheese Mexican cheese on top , and Fried crumbled bacon on very top. Do not toss. Cover and chill up to 24 hours. Here CoCo a recipe for low carb cole slaw .... Also you can try the new crystal lite Appletini drinks and mojito's they taste good and low in carbs ....
normally I like to season this coleslaw dressing with Penzey's Buttermilk Ranch Seasoning, but when I'm out I make this, and it's almost as good. Actually, I've used many different ground herb and spice mixes, such as Greek Seasoning, and it's good that way as well. This cole slaw is great with barbecue or any grilled food. The cold creaminess is great up against hot BBQ spices. Ingredients: 1/3 cup mayonnaise 2/3 cup sour cream 2 Tablespoons lemon juice Artificial sweetener to equal 2 T sugar 1 teaspoon garlic powder 1 teaspoon onion powder 1/8 teaspoon paprika 1/4 teaspoon black pepper 1/4 teaspoon plus one pinch salt 1 lb cabbage, shredded Preparation: Mix all cole slaw dressing ingredients together, and then mix them into the cabbage. Balance the lemon juice and sweetener to your own taste.

Here is an interesting article since we are discussing supplements and vitamins ....
Don’t be ‘D-prived’ of Vitamin D3 Story Comments ShareShare Create a hardcopy of this page Font Size: Default font size Larger font size Posted: Thursday, June 7, 2012 1:24 pm Michael F. Roizen | 0 comments Q: Which vitamin would you recommend to get someone to stay healthy? It takes 1,000 IU of vitamin D3. published studies show 50% to 87% of Americans are short of vitamin D, and you need it to help fight cancer, to keep arteries young, and to aid brain function. D3 is the disease-blocking vitamin that keeps you healthy, maybe not wealthy, but definitely wise. D3’s immune-regulating powers can “D-feat” brain-destroying amyloid tangles that contribute to Alzheimer’s mental deterioration. While we await human trials for Bexarotene (the skin cancer drug discovered by Case Western Reserve University researchers to activate removal of Alzheimer’s plaques in mice), I hope you keep “prevent D” in your brain-boosting playbook. Also, vitamin D3 is essential for calcium absorption and incorporation into bone. Eating fresh vegetables and fruit, 100% whole grains and lean proteins, especially fish rich in omega-3 DHA like salmon and trout, are great ways to get heart-protecting, brain-enhancing, cancer-fighting vitamins. But that may not be enough. More than half of adults in the United States, and even more in Cleveland, I believe, are “D-ficient.” If you’re typical, you’re probably sun “D-prived.” You probably spend 90% of your time indoors, and when outside you slather on sunscreen. Add to that having dark skin, being overweight, having diabetes or kidney disease, plus not eating “D-rich” foods, and you need a D3 supplement. To make sure you get enough: Take in 1,000 IU of D3 a day from food or a supplement; 2,000 IU max without talking with your doc. Q. What pill should we consider? Omega-7 is the “new” good fat. You’ve already heard plenty about DHA, the great-for-you omega-3 fatty acid in fatty fish and fish or algal oil capsules. Now research from Harvard Medical School, Cleveland Clinic, University of Hawaii and Japan, suggest that omega-7s have amazing powers, too. They squelched heart-threatening LDL cholesterol and triglycerides, boosted ticker-friendly HDLs, decreased fatty liver, and improved your cells’ ability to take in blood sugar and not have it cause problems in several well-designed studies. Four studies are more than four times better than one, but we need more human trials before recommending omega-7s unconditionally. I have urged a company whose scientific advisory board I chair to start such research. But I am intrigued enough so that I take 200mg of purified omega-7 in capsule form along with 900mg of DHA daily. Dr. Michael F. Roizen is chief wellness officer and chair of the Wellness Institute at Cleveland Clinic. Follow him on Twitter @YoungDrMike. Email questions to YouDocs@gmail.com. |
